Output 53de8f3b7bbabb1576bb514ecfac037c7cc4ab762b1bb0ea34b09ebbfe6da492:3

value
1139655
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ec7c4fe82381d46ab6bbf77a32f00136e1545977 OP_EQUAL
address
3PFSKB4o7kU9ojrPMo3K1bhReXSdmxXxGp
transaction
53de8f3b7bbabb1576bb514ecfac037c7cc4ab762b1bb0ea34b09ebbfe6da492
spent
true